Digital Desk: Assam Finance Minister Ajanta Neog on March 10 presented the annual budget 2025, where she proposed exemption of professional tax for individuals earning up to Rs 15,000 per month under the Assam Profession, Trades, Callings and Employment Taxation Act, 1947.
During her budget speech, Neog said that this initiative will benefit over 1.43 lakh families and boost their purchasing capacity.
Speaking about the tax reforms, Neog said, "We have reached the stage where salaries can be paid through our own resources. This is unprecedented and historical in the context of Assam."
In the 2023-24 fiscal year, Assam collected Rs 22,580 crore in taxes, marking a significant growth of 15% from the previous fiscal year.
Assam Assembly polls are expected to take place during March-April next year, making this the last financial budget of Chief Minister Himanta Biswa Sarma-led BJP government in Assam.
The Finance Minister Neog, who presented her last full budget for the fiscal year, announced extension of tax holiday on green tea leaves for two more years, effective from January 1, 2025.
